Transaction 0260630ac1d50ff1878757a283d5e68d234e42646d290abffac53dd1f3bdf84d
1 Input
1 Output
-
0260630ac1d50ff1878757a283d5e68d234e42646d290abffac53dd1f3bdf84d:0
- value
- 58629307
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 2039d3f68b430358ee2d4d06a917ffba220bf6d3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13wPu6dgthKAjJZTwqSSCZ4iGrsuQ3qtiu